About the Position We are on the lookout for a Postdoctoral Fellow with a strong background in human immunology, neurobiology, or neuroimmunology to join the Pluvinage Lab. Our mission is to enhance the quality of life for patients suffering from neurological disorders by investigating unexplained autoimmune responses in both rare cases and prevalent neurodegenerative diseases. The key questions we explore include: How do autoantibodies influence cognitive functions? What are the origins, targets, and mechanisms of pathogenic autoantibodies in neurological disorders? How can we effectively eliminate pathogenic autoantibodies while preserving the integrity of the immune system? What is the impact of comorbid conditions on these processes?

At PsiQuantum, we are on a groundbreaking mission to develop the first practical quantum computers that can realize the transformative potential of this field. Since our inception in 2016, we have dedicated ourselves to creating and implementing million-qubit, fault-tolerant quantum systems.Quantum computers leverage the principles of quantum mechanics to tackle challenges that remain insurmountable for even the most sophisticated supercomputers and AI systems. Their potential impact spans critical sectors such as energy, pharmaceuticals, finance, agriculture, transportation, materials, and various foundational industries.Our innovative architecture is built upon silicon photonics, enabling us to harness advanced semiconductor manufacturing processes in collaboration with partners like GlobalFoundries. This technology allows us to produce billions of chips efficiently, capitalizing on the unique advantages of photonics, including immunity to electromagnetic interference and seamless integration with existing cryogenic cooling and fiber-optic infrastructure.In 2024, PsiQuantum embarked on government-backed projects to establish our first utility-scale quantum computers in Brisbane, Australia, and Chicago, Illinois. These initiatives underscore the growing acknowledgment of quantum computing's strategic and economic importance, signaling an opportune moment for scaling.We also develop the essential algorithms and software to enhance the commercial viability of these systems. Our application, software, and industry teams collaborate closely with leading Fortune 500 companies—including Lockheed Martin, Mercedes-Benz, Boehringer Ingelheim, and Mitsubishi Chemical—to deliver quantum solutions with real-world implications.Quantum computing signifies a fundamental evolution beyond classical computing, paving the way to overcome challenges that traditional methods cannot address.
